




"The Ministry of Culture visited our people in the northern camps with a delegation that included the minister, the cultural bus, and several members of the ministry’s team. The bus offered a variety of field activities inside the camp, including interactive reading sessions, simplified workshops in writing and drawing, storytelling performances directed at children, as well as expressive activities that provided a safe space for learning and interaction. During his visit, the Minister of Culture emphasized that the camps have, over the years, been havens of sacrifice, patience, and perseverance, and a source of resilience that embodied the values of the revolution and its human meanings."
